当前位置: 首页 > 知识库问答 >
问题:

使此行从第9列sonar违规修复开始(源代码应一致缩进)

刁越
2023-03-14

我正在修复所有的声纳违规修复,我有几乎6k问题,比如使这一行从第9列问题开始。我尝试添加java格式化程序,但它没有解决问题,而是增加我的声纳违规到9k。你能不能让我知道使用哪个java格式化程序,这样它就会投诉。

           <plugin>
                <groupId>net.revelc.code</groupId>
                <artifactId>formatter-maven-plugin</artifactId>
                <version>0.5.2</version>
            <executions>
                <execution>
                    <goals>
                        <goal>format</goal>
                    </goals>
                </execution>
            </executions>
        </plugin>
          or 
<!--Plugin for formatting the code base -->
        <plugin>
            <groupId>com.coveo</groupId>
            <artifactId>fmt-maven-plugin</artifactId>
            <version>1.0.0</version>
            <executions>
                <execution>
                    <goals>
                        <goal>format</goal>
                    </goals>
                </execution>
            </executions>
        </plugin>

我尝试了这两种格式化程序,它们都没有解决问题,反而增加了问题。这方面的规则是源代码应该一致地缩进。格式化程序正在处理这个问题,但不确定为什么会发生这种违反行为。规则说缩进应该是一致的,而且是一致的。

共有1个答案

沈开畅
2023-03-14

这有点老了,但我想我会继续为未来负责。这些列是

12345

为此,我认为将缩进设置为2并重新格式化应该可以解决所有问题。

 类似资料:
  • 我是reactjs新手,尝试运行代码但显示错误。对于这个错误,我没有得到正确的解决方案。 我新安装reactjs,节点js和运行第一次在xampplocalhost。我试过了 > npm安装babel core--保存开发-- {“名称”:“reactapp”,“版本”:“1.0.0”,“描述”:“主要”:“index.js”,“脚本”:{“开始”:“网页开发服务器--模式开发--打开--热”,“

  • react_devtools_backend。js:2273不变违规:缩小反应错误#152;参观http://reactjs.org/docs/error-decoder.html?invariant=152 当我在本地运行项目时不会出现此问题,但在AWS服务器上部署代码后,可以在控制台中看到此问题。 请帮助,还有一件事如何在本地调试此问题?

  • 本文向大家介绍一行代码实现9*9乘法表相关面试题,主要包含被问及一行代码实现9*9乘法表时的应答技巧和注意事项,需要的朋友参考一下  

  • 你想从源码运行Appium并帮助修复BUG和添加功能吗? 真棒!只需要fork工程,添加一个修改,然后发送pull请求即可! 在开始之前请阅读我们的代码风格指南(Style Guide。 在发送pull请求前请确保通过单元和功能测试;关于如何运行测试等更多信息,请继续阅读! 首先,确保你阅读README文件且按照设置说明走。 从源码配置 Appium Appium 的配置涉及: Appium Se

  • [WARN][13:21:45.287]Findbugs需要编译源代码。请在执行声纳之前构建项目,或者检查编译类的位置,以便Findbugs分析您的项目。 我以前从未遇到过这个问题(在同一个项目中,但使用的是sonar的旧版本),所以我在Internet上搜索,发现我可能需要定义来将sonar指向编译的类。(在我的情况下,声纳在过去是自动解决这个问题的)。不过,我在中添加了以下属性: 但是,当看到